Output 66a5bcd83dddffde4eab6cafda7fa357bb03b95e05c641dba6a437732ea5ef9a:3

value
26744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e64c50457cd7e3be322ee0c02716ba8d3df9caf OP_EQUAL
address
35vKixmYk9DcHLumJDNXh3XzSj23trQgJa
transaction
66a5bcd83dddffde4eab6cafda7fa357bb03b95e05c641dba6a437732ea5ef9a
confirmations
169650
spent
true